Output ef1a203bf6c6a2e7ed3da8e8f645050bcfe0973aca105e46c26bb72c4e9ddf88:2

value
25880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c9eef22997f52bed27ba51fc990361f70b95bff OP_EQUAL
address
37DYrzNSq46q1DVmPhWNCFDhghdEisq1gQ
transaction
ef1a203bf6c6a2e7ed3da8e8f645050bcfe0973aca105e46c26bb72c4e9ddf88
spent
true